What is the exact volume of the cone, height is 16ft and the radius is 5 ft.

V=π r^2h/3

V = 
π r 5^2 16/3

Raise 5 to the power of 2 to get 25.
V=π*25*16/3

Move 25 to the left of the expression π⋅25.
V=25*π*16/3

Multiply 25 by π to get 25π.
V=25π*16/3

Multiply 25π by 163 to get 25π(16/3).
V=25π(16/3)

Simplify

Multiply 16 by 25 to get 400. 
V=(400/3 

Combine 400/3 and π/1 to get 400π/3.


V=400π/3
 
V≈418.8790
